Interest Expense is the amount reported by a company or individual as an expense for borrowed money. Atos Group's interest expense for the six months ended in Dec. 2025 was € -216 Mil. Its interest expense for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Dec. 2025 was €-455 Mil.

Interest Coverage is a ratio that determines how easily a company can pay interest expenses on outstanding debt. It is calculated by dividing a company's Operating Income(EBIT) by its Interest Expense. Atos Group's Operating Income for the six months ended in Dec. 2025 was € 184 Mil. Atos Group's Interest Expense for the six months ended in Dec. 2025 was € -216 Mil. Atos Group's Interest Coverage for the quarter that ended in Dec. 2025 was 0.85. The higher the ratio, the stronger the company's financial strength is. Atos Group Business Description

Address River Ouest, 80 Quai Voltaire, Bezons Cedex, Paris, FRA, 95870
Atos Group is a digital transformation company. It provides digital transformation and technology services. The company's offerings include the development and implementation of AI-enabled digital solutions, as well as related technology, integration, and support services for organizations.
